jquery的checkbox取值赋值选中

<%@ page language="java" import="java.util.*" pageEncoding="UTF-8" contentType="text/html; charset=UTF-8"%>
<%@ taglib uri="http://java.sun.com/jsp/jstl/core" prefix="c"%>
<%String path = request.getContextPath();String basePath = request.getScheme() + "://"+ request.getServerName() + ":" + request.getServerPort()+ path;
%>
<html lang="us">
<head><meta charset="utf-8"><title>checkbox赋值测试</title><link type="text/css" href="<%=basePath%>/resources/css/jquery-ui/jquery-ui.css" rel="stylesheet" /></head>
<body><h2>checkbox赋值测试</h2><br/><div class="form-group"><label>Checkboxes</label><br/><div class="checkbox"><label><input type="checkbox"  name="chk" value="101">Checkbox 1</label></div><div class="checkbox"><label><input type="checkbox"   name="chk" value="102">Checkbox 2</label></div><div class="checkbox"><label><input type="checkbox"  name="chk"  value="103">Checkbox 3</label></div><div class="checkbox"><label><input type="checkbox"   name="chk" value="104">Checkbox 4</label></div><div class="checkbox"><label><input type="checkbox"   name="chk" value="105">Checkbox 5</label></div></div><br/><button class="btn"     type="button" id="btnSelectAll">全选</button><button class="btn"     type="button" id="btnSelectNull">全不选</button><button class="btn"   type="button" id="btnSelect1and3">选1和3</button><button class="btn"     type="button" id="btnGetVal">取值</button></body>
</html><script type="text/javascript" src="<%=basePath%>/resources/js/jquery/jquery-1.11.3.min.js"></script>
<script type="text/javascript" src="<%=basePath%>/resources/js/jquery-ui/jquery-ui.js"></script>
<script>$(function(){$("#btnSelectAll").click(function () {selectAll();});$("#btnSelectNull").click(function () {selectNull();});$("#btnSelect1and3").click(function () {select1and3();});$("#btnGetVal").click(function () {getVal();});
});function selectAll(){$("input[name='chk']").each(function(){ //$(this).attr("checked", true);this.checked=true;});
}
function selectNull(){$("input[name='chk']").each(function(){ this.checked=false;});
}
function select1and3(){//先清空选项selectNull();var sel = [];sel.push("101");sel.push("103");for(var i=0;i<sel.length;i++){$("input[name='chk']").each(function(){ if ($(this).val() == sel[i]) {this.checked=true;} });}
}
function getVal(){var chk_value =[];//定义一个数组    $('input[name="chk"]:checked').each(function(){//遍历每一个名字为nodes的复选框,其中选中的执行函数    chk_value.push($(this).val());//将选中的值添加到数组chk_value中    });var groups = chk_value.join(",");alert(groups);
}</script>

Jquery获取选中复选框的值(checkBox)相关推荐

  1. jQuery实现获取选中复选框的值

    应用场景: 我们应该经常见到系统中出现列表,会有一个对列表数据的操作(如删除, 修改,查看等).我们可以在每个列表项后面加一个删除按钮,把列表项的 相关参数(如 id)post到后台进行删除.当然如果 ...

  2. jq多选按钮值_jQuery实现获取选中复选框的值实例详解

    应用场景: 我们应该经常见到系统中出现列表,会有一个对列表数据的操作(如删除, 修改,查看等).我们可以在每个列表项后面加一个删除按钮,把列表项的相关参数(如 id)post到后台进行删除.当然如果你 ...

  3. 检查是否已使用jQuery选中复选框

    如何检查是否使用复选框数组的ID选中了复选框数组中的复选框? 我正在使用以下代码,但是无论ID为何,它始终返回已选中复选框的数量. function isCheckedById(id) {alert( ...

  4. 使用jquery检查/取消选中复选框? [重复]

    本文翻译自:check / uncheck checkbox using jquery? [duplicate] This question already has an answer here: 这 ...

  5. jQuery如果选中复选框

    本文翻译自:jQuery if checkbox is checked I have a function below that I want to only trigger when a check ...

  6. 使用JavaScript(jQuery或Vanilla)选中/取消选中复选框?

    本文翻译自:Check/Uncheck checkbox with JavaScript (jQuery or Vanilla)? 如何使用JavaScript,jQuery或vanilla选中/取消 ...

  7. el-checkbox点击后面的内容不选中复选框

    提出需求:要求点击后面的tag前面复选框不选中 思考:把后面的内容移出checkbox标签内,尝试后发现因为循环和样式问题不可取. 查百度都是点击后面的内容选中复选框.于是想反向思考,看了Elemen ...

  8. jQuery获取下拉菜单列表的值

    在表单提交的网页中,我们经常使用下拉菜单列表,这篇文章解释了如何获取下拉列表选择的值. 在jQuery中,我们通过使用.val()方法获得下拉列表的选定值. .val()方法主要用于获取表单元素的值, ...

  9. jQuery实现两个列表框的值之间的互换:

    jQuery实现两个列表框的值之间的互换: 截图如下: 代码如下: <%@ page language="java" import="java.util.*&quo ...

  10. jQuery获取或设置元素的属性值

    jQuery获取或设置元素的属性值 获取元素属性值 固有属性($('div).prop('color')) 自定义属性($('div).attr('index')) //html代码<a hre ...

最新文章

  1. 自动驾驶架构与实现路径
  2. mysql5.7主从搭建
  3. docker网络问题解决办法“大全”:关于宿主机访问不了docker容器中web服务,或者容器内访问不了外网的问题的解决办法
  4. 利用max-height适应多尺寸屏幕的下拉动画
  5. C# 单精度转换双精度丢失的问题
  6. 机器学习-回归之逻辑回归算法原理及实战
  7. 用户登录色一句java_用户权限及角色
  8. java中session源码_Spring Session原理及源码分析
  9. 请求验证过程检测到有潜在危险的客户端输入值,对请求的处理已经中止。
  10. 学会这20条,做个聪明的人
  11. 什么是DMZ区域,DMZ区域的作用与原理
  12. 用matlab求二重积分例题_数学建模matlab例题参考及练习
  13. fastJson与String、对象、集合之间相互转换
  14. airpak模拟案例,Airpak模拟教程-体育馆通风模拟案例-CFD数值模拟教程airpak
  15. 本地电脑连接阿里云RDS Mysql数据库问题(10038错误)
  16. 推荐引擎:从搜索到发现
  17. 网络营销人应具备的五大思维
  18. Spring IOC系列学习笔记五:context:component-scan 节点解析
  19. java 三层架构_java三层架构详解
  20. c语言如何实现递归算法,c语言递归算法如何实现

热门文章

  1. 神奇宝贝五分类:网络自定义
  2. [摘]用Java生成Word文档
  3. html绘制直角坐标系,几何画板如何画直角坐标系并描点
  4. Python画豪华版圣诞树,带漂亮彩灯与文字背景
  5. sicilyOJ 11珠海赛重现 C Unlosing Ranger V.S. Darkdeath Evilman(DP)
  6. NYOJ-110-剑客决斗
  7. MacOS / Vmware Fusion无法连接虚拟设备sata0:1,因为主机上没有相应设备
  8. 淘宝双11大数据分析(环境篇)
  9. 微信小程序幻灯片效果实现
  10. 535. TinyURL 的加密与解密 : 设计一个 URL 简化系统